Technical Specifications

Nominal Voltage 9.9V (3S configuration)
Capacity 6800mAh (6.8Ah)
Energy ~67.32Wh
Chemistry LiFePO4 (Lithium Iron Phosphate)
Configuration 3S2P (3 cells in series, 2 in parallel)
Dimensions 52mm × 79mm × 69mm
Weight ~566g
Connector Type XT60 (RED = Positive +, BLACK = Negative -)
Charge Voltage 10.95V (3.65V per cell)
Discharge Cut-off 7.5V (2.5V per cell)
Cycle Life 2000+ cycles (80% capacity retention)
Operating Temperature -20°C to +60°C
Replaces 12V Sealed Lead-Acid batteries
Condition Brand New

LiFePO4 vs Lead-Acid for Game Feeders

Feature This LiFePO4 Battery 12V Lead-Acid
Weight 566g ~2000g
Cycle Life 2000+ cycles 300-500 cycles
Runtime Weeks to months Days to weeks
Cold Weather Works to -20°C Poor below 0°C
Self-Discharge ~3% per month ~15% per month
Maintenance Zero maintenance Requires checks
Lifespan 5-10 years 1-3 years
Carry to Field Easy (lightweight) Heavy & bulky

Charging Information

Charger Requirements:

  • Use LiFePO4-compatible charger (10.95V for 3S)
  • Do NOT use standard 12V lead-acid chargers
  • Recommended charge current: 1-3A
  • Charging time: 2-4 hours (depending on charger)

Solar Charging:

  • Compatible with solar panels + LiFePO4 charge controller
  • Ideal for remote locations
  • Extends field time indefinitely

Safety Information

Charging: Use only LiFePO4-compatible chargers (10.95V for 3S). Do not use lead-acid chargers.

Storage: Store at 40-60% charge in cool, dry place. Can withstand outdoor temperatures.

Operation: Do not short-circuit, puncture, crush, or disassemble the battery.

Temperature: Charge: 0-45°C, Discharge: -20-60°C, Storage: -20-35°C.

Disposal: Dispose according to local regulations. LiFePO4 is non-toxic but should be recycled.

BMS Protection: Built-in Battery Management System protects against overcharge, over-discharge, overcurrent, and short circuit.
